Choosing the Right Fit for Kids Spearfishing Wetsuits

When selecting a wetsuit for **kids spearfishing**, one of the crucial factors to consider is the fit. A wetsuit that is too loose can allow water to flush in and out, leading to heat loss and reduced insulation. Opt for a wetsuit that fits snugly but still allows for comfortable movement. Neoprene material offers both flexibility and warmth, making it an ideal choice for **kids spearfishing wetsuits**. Ensure that the wetsuit covers the entire body properly to prevent any exposure to cold water.

Understanding the Thickness Requirement

The thickness of a wetsuit is another essential aspect to consider, especially for **kids spearfishing** in varying water temperatures. Thicker wetsuits provide better insulation but may restrict movement, while thinner suits offer more flexibility but less warmth. For cold water environments, opt for a thicker wetsuit to keep your child warm and comfortable during extended dive sessions. In warmer waters, a thinner wetsuit may suffice, providing freedom of movement without overheating.

Maintaining Kids Spearfishing Wetsuits for Longevity

Proper maintenance of **kids spearfishing wetsuits** can prolong their lifespan and ensure optimal performance. After each dive, rinse the wetsuit thoroughly with fresh water to remove salt, sand, and debris. Avoid exposing the wetsuit to direct sunlight for extended periods as this can cause damage to the neoprene material. Store the wetsuit in a cool, dry place away from heat sources to prevent any deterioration. Regularly inspect the wetsuit for signs of wear and tear, such as tears or punctures, and address them promptly to avoid further damage.
